Expert Opinions on Forceps Sterilization

We consulted various industry experts to gather insights on the best practices for sterilizing forceps surgical instruments and the implications for patient safety.

Dr. Sarah Thompson, Surgical Nurse Specialist

Dr. Thompson emphasizes, “The effectiveness of sterilization methods is paramount. Autoclaving is widely regarded as the gold standard for sterilizing surgical instruments. However, it is essential that healthcare facilities regularly assess the efficacy of their autoclaves to ensure they meet the set parameters for temperature and pressure.” She stresses that any lapse in these standards could lead to serious infections.

Mr. James Anderson, Director of Sterilization Services

According to Mr. Anderson, “Regular training for staff involved in the sterilization process is critical. It’s not enough to just follow the procedures; staff needs to comprehend why certain steps are necessary. Knowledge creates a culture of safety and attentiveness.” He highlights the importance of audits and checklists in maintaining high sterilization standards for forceps surgical instruments.

Dr. Lisa Chen, Infection Control Officer

Dr. Chen warns about the risks associated with inadequate sterilization. “The transmission of infectious agents via unsterilized forceps can lead to severe complications in patients. We need stringent protocols and compliance monitoring in every healthcare facility to safeguard patient health,” she says. Her focus is on continuous surveillance, recommending periodic reviews of sterilization methods used in facilities.

Integrating New Technologies

As technology evolves, so do methods for sterilization. Dr. Thompson notes, “Emerging technologies such as low-temperature hydrogen peroxide gas plasma are gaining traction for sterilizing heat-sensitive equipment, including certain forceps surgical instruments. However, these methods must be validated and incorporated into existing protocols with caution.”
